Our approach has been tested

When others had written off the Chagos transfer as a done deal, we refused to accept defeat

While others issued press releases, we built a campaign. We assembled a first-class legal team. We helped bring judicial review proceedings. We supported litigation that delayed the Government’s plans.

We worked with parliamentarians from across the political spectrum to table amendments, ask difficult questions and maintain pressure inside Westminster. We established the Chagos Islands Government-in-Exile, which continues to represent the democratic wishes of the Chagossian people, and we continue to support its work today.

The campaign is not over. The legal fight continues. We will stand with the Chagossian people until that fight is finished.

Is the Great British PAC a political party?

No. The Great British PAC is a Political Action Committee — a campaigning organisation, not a political party. We don't stand candidates, we aren't on the ballot, and you can't vote for us at an election.

Instead, we campaign on the issues, fund legal challenges, train and back the right people, and build the communications and policy machinery to hold government to account. Our mission is to unite patriots across party lines and prepare for the challenges ahead — not to become another party competing for seats.

Can I be a member of a political party and the Great British PAC at the same time?

Yes, absolutely. Because we're not a political party, joining the Great British PAC doesn't conflict with your membership of any party.

We're a cross-party movement: our supporters include members of the Conservative Party, Reform UK, and people of no party at all. While parties may differ on policy, we focus on one shared mission — defending Britain and championing the values that make our nation strong. You're welcome here whatever your party card says.

What does a political action committee do?

A Political Action Committee (PAC) is a campaigning organisation that pools the support of many people to make a bigger impact than any of them could alone. The model is well established in the United States, and we believe it's time Britain had its own.

In practice, that means backing legal action that holds government to account, running professional media and advocacy campaigns, developing policy and draft legislation ready to implement, and identifying, training, and supporting first-class candidates and officials. It's a permanent, organised force working between and beyond elections — not just at the ballot box.
